Spanish takes second place among pupils in general education, while German wins the silver medal in vocational schools.

Breakdown
  • 60% of EU high school students study two or more foreign languages. 8s
  • English is the most widely studied language in both compulsory and vocational studies. 16s
  • German, French, and Spanish are also popular, with Spanish ranking second in compulsory classes. 23s
  • Chinese is studied by only 0.5% of students, mainly in France, Luxembourg, and Italy. 44s
  • Nearly all students in France, Romania, and the Czech Republic study two or more languages, while rates are much lower in Malta, Spain, Greece, and Denmark. 59s
